Transaction 1189af75dc88a6c833a680a49a178ec4b22cacb4d939786fc9dde0d4d43066a1

4 Input
2 Outputs
  • 1189af75dc88a6c833a680a49a178ec4b22cacb4d939786fc9dde0d4d43066a1:0
  • value  6974839
    address  37XGER1n9dECLGoLnh9FfQuNPMKzme1dAd
  • 1189af75dc88a6c833a680a49a178ec4b22cacb4d939786fc9dde0d4d43066a1:1
  • value  1732732
    address  3BMEX8BLDj53hCZ79WqyxVnuGFFBmxN8FH